SAN ANTONIO — The lockdown has been lifted at two Northside Independent School District campuses after police say the suspect has been taken into custody.
The lock downs were on the campuses of Clark High School and Locke Hill Elementary School, located next to each other on De Zavala Road.
Barry Perez, NISD spokesman said, “A lockdown had been called for Clark HS and Locke HIll ES due to a suspicious individual outside of Clark HS.”
Police with NISD tried to stop the individual after it was reported that he had a weapon. He was detained by NISD Police and they determined he did not have a weapon.
The lockdown has now been lifted at both schools.
